Pawsitive Pathways Program is a “PAY WHAT YOU CAN” program created specifically with fosters and new pet guardians in mind.
Join the Pawsitive Pathways Program now and get instant access to a Certified Dog Behavior Consultant and Professional Dog Trainer – plus much, much more!
Pawsitive Pathways Program Goals:
- reduce the number of animals returned or relinquished to rescues or shelters;
- equip fosters in setting animals up for success in their forever homes;
- assist pet guardians in creating strong bonds that are built on trust and understanding;
- prevent unnecessary use of fear, force and coercion; and, finally,
- create a safe community for asking questions, sharing struggles and celebrating success.

What is included in the Pawsitive Pathways Program?
You will be enrolled in my Pawsitive Foundations course created specifically with fosters and new pet guardians in mind. The course includes 28 different modules. e.g., canine and feline body language, house training, crate training, effective training techniques, managing transitions and common issues faced by our pets. Modules consist of a video lecture with text transcript. In addition, you get video tutorials, downloadable handouts and more.
- Full access to Pawsitive Foundations Course;
- Ongoing support through monthly virtual Q&A sessions;
- Access to an exclusive online community where you can ask questions and find support among members with shared experiences;
- Activities and games that will strengthen your bond with your pet;
- Handouts and resources for management, training and behavior challenges; and, lastly,
